    The problem: the Editor of any given sub-site is seeing ALL the users from ALL the sites in the Admin > Users list, including all the users of the main site. I only want the sub-site Editor to see users/members of that sub-site, not all users from all sites.

    I’ve assigned the Editor role to the sub-site admin and given that role the following capabilities via the Role Manager plugin so they can manage their members:

    * create_users
    * add_users
    * edit_users
    * list_users
    * promote_users

    My goal is to have the site Editor to simply be able to manage their own members.

    Should I change the capabilities, or is there a plugin that will limit the users viewed to a specific sub-site?

    I’m using the S2Member plugin, but this issue seems to go beyond that since it is occurring on sub-sites where S2Member is not activated.

    I see the following plugins, but it seems they don’t do what I need (they seem to apply more to user registration on a per site basis, but not which users are visible to each site admin…although perhaps one of these plugins enables management of users per site by assigning them to a specific site, but I don’t want to have to go into hundreds of users across dozens of sites to do this…):

    • More-Privacy-Options
    • Network-Privacy
    • Limit-Blogs-Per-User (maybe)

    Please advise.

    WP3.0.3 multisite, using S2 Member on sub-site and main site.

    Something’s gotta be going on with your plugins, becasue ALL the users in the network are not visible on ALL the sites – unless they are added as users to that site.

    So – out of the box, naked, it doesn’t do this. In fact, it’s a complaint that Admins of the subsites can’t see the user listing. ?? So it’s one or more of your plugins. turn ’em off.

    Thanks. After removing all of the plugins I figured out which one it was. I have ‘multisite-user-management” plugin installed, and didn’t really know how it worked. I think I have it now, thanks.
